18 Years of Eastern North Pacific Right Whale Sightings Shed Light on Important Habitats and Movements

Eastern North Pacific Right whale MML# 84 “Cuatro” (female) in the Bering Sea in August 2017. Credit: K. Matsuoka/International Whaling Commission and NOAA Fisheries Eastern North Pacific right whales once numbered in the tens of thousands; today there are estimated to be fewer than 50. New Photos May Be First Visual Evidence Of North Pacific Right Whales Feeding In Bering Sea In Winter

Collaborative effort with fishermen confirms sighting of two rare whales.  In early February, commercial fishermen spotted at least two endangered North Pacific right whales among a large group of around 20 whales. Newest NOAA Fisheries Survey Vessel Begins U.S. West Coast/Alaska Whale Survey

NOAA’s newest research ship, the Reuben Lasker, departs San Diego this week on its first scientific mission that includes surveying gray whales along the West Coast.
